Cool Celina and Howie’s Three Week Plan-A-Palooza

Come in and join us to stay on plan for three weeks. Celina reminded me it only takes three weeks to start a new habit. So we have both decided to stay on plan for three weeks. Anyone who wants to join us is welcome. I thought I would start this thread for a check in place. Thanks for your encouragement Celina.

On another note I got my new walking shoes in the mail today and what do you know they work. I walked a mile with Leslie Sansone today. By the end of this week I will also be a member of the Y.M.C.A and plan on starting workouts 3 times a week next week.

Thanks for the support.

Jennifer I am mainly going to get into some water classes that they have. No strain on the back. I would also like to do some light weight lifting for the arm flab and then get some use out of the treadmil. I will know more once I see what they have.

I have done really well so far today.

Grilled chicken sandwich 360 cal.
Small bowl of chili. 200 cal.
Subway roastbeef with light mayo and all the veggies 900 cal.
Total of 1460 calories.

So I still have 340 left. My weakness is when I get off work. I go past all the fast food. I am feeling really strong right now but if I feel weak when I get off tonight I will go home a different way.
